Hello,
I am keeping a watchful eye on the Wyndham calendar. I have a week booked but it isn’t in the exact room at the resort I want and I was wondering if I see a week become available, how quickly, if I cancel my reservation, do the points come back so that I can turn around and book the desired room?

Am I playing with fire by doing this?
 
Right away. However, you are still playing with fire, b/c someone else can see the same unit you do, and book it between when you cancel and go back to look for it.

You'd be better off (I think) if you used the waitlist. You get a bit of time (several days, IIRC) to confirm it, and can safely cancel during the interim.

I have a waitlist setup but I’m under the 60 day window now and thought I had read that the waitlist no longer applies?
 
The points are returned to your account immediately, the cancelled reservation showing back up in the system for availability is not immediate from my experience it’s at least 24-48 hrs if it comes back at all.
 
When you cancel a reservation sometimes you have to log out and log back in to see your updated point balance.
 
If you have enough points, book the new reservation then cancel the original reservation. Points will be added back immediately as long as you are out at least 14 days.
